I misread his comment. I thought that he had moved from os.path.join to Path because he was having issues with os.path.join() and arcpy. I now see that he moved *in favor* of Path but that arcpy isn't expecting a Path object but a string. From a python perspective the Path object is an improvement because you are now dealing with a smarter object than a dumb string. The string doesn't know it is a path so you have to call some function to get the file name or directory or to append a subdirectory to the string. From looking at the methods, it looks like you can even create a directory or check if a path exists or not, all from the object itself without having to call another function. As for escape characters, it looks like it doesn't handle them unless you handle them: same as a string or os.path.join(). At the end of the day, I think you're still better off letting python add your slashes and just pass in your directory names in a list and let python make your path for you, whether that be os.path.join(a,b,c,d,e,...) or Path(a,b,c) / d / e / ... # WRONG -- Don't use \t or \a
p = Path("dog\turtle\ant")
p
>> WindowsPath('dog\turtle\x07nt')
print(p)
>> dog urtlent
# RIGHT
p = Path("dog", "turtle", "ant")
p
>> WindowsPath('dog/turtle/ant')
print(p)
>> dog\turtle\ant
# If you need to append, you are using the / operator, not the literal character '/'
p / 'cat' / 'mouse
>> WindowsPath('dog/turtle/ant/cat/mouse')

Yeah.... I'm still on 2.7.x. What's the problem with os.path.join at 3.4? Not having 3.7 installed, but just looking through the documentation and playing around with a 3.x shell online, it seems that os.path.join returns a string object as it always has. It looks like the new pathlib is a way to store paths as objects instead of as strings so instead of having to do os.path.xyz(), you now may be able to do path.xyz. Where I'm confused is how this affects the script. At the end of the day, Peter Wilson is just formatting the path object back to a string. I don't see why os.path.join wouldn't have worked here (not that it's better than using the pathlib). Also it looks path has its own ways to concatenate paths. I went ahead and installed pathlib into 2.7. It looks like you can do this: # constructor
p = Path('a', 'b', 'c')
print(p)
# append paths to end with the "/"
p = p / 'd'
print(p)
print(str(p)) and it will print WindowsPath('a/b/c)
WindowsPath('a/b/c/d')
a\b\c Either way os.path.join
str(Path) # and
"{}".format(Path) should all get you to the same end goal: A string representing a path.

Yes, so if going ahead and getting 10.4 is possible, you can use the arcpy tool. I'm using it now. It's kind of slow, but it is getting the work done.... Here's some code I banged out real quick. It will loop over every feature class in a workspace and calculate new extents for them all. def calculate_extents(workspace):
arcpy.env.workspace = workspace
# Get the user name for the workspace
user_name = arcpy.Describe(workspace).connectionProperties.user.lower()
print user_name
# Get a list of all the datasets the user owns.
dataList = arcpy.ListFeatureClasses('{}*'.format(user_name.upper()))
print(len(dataList))
# Next, for feature datasets get all of the datasets and featureclasses
# from the list and add them to the master list.
for dataset in arcpy.ListDatasets('{}*'.format(user_name.upper()), "Feature"):
arcpy.env.workspace = os.path.join(workspace,dataset)
dataList += arcpy.ListFeatureClasses()
# reset the workspace
arcpy.env.workspace = workspace
print('Setting Accept Connections => False')
arcpy.AcceptConnections(workspace, False)
print('Disconnecting Users {}'.format(arcpy.ListUsers(workspace)))
arcpy.DisconnectUser(workspace, "ALL")
for feature in dataList:
while True:
print feature
try:
extent1 = str(arcpy.Describe(feature).extent)
arcpy.RecalculateFeatureClassExtent_management(feature)
extent2 = str(arcpy.Describe(feature).extent)
updated = 'UPDATED'
if (extent1 == extent2):
updated = 'SAME'
print('{}: {} =>\t{}'.format(updated, extent1,extent2))
break
except arcgisscripting.ExecuteError:
print('ERROR -- Attempting to disconnect users')
arcpy.DisconnectUser(workspace, "ALL")
arcpy.AcceptConnections(workspace, True) I'm using an Oracle database with no datasets. All feature classes are top level, so I'm not sure if this will traverse the datasets. It should, but I didn't have any to test it with. Also, I am filtering only the tables owned by the current user (ex: current_user.table_name). You can get rid of that on lines 11 and 16. I'm not sure how SQL Server handles all that... Also, it seems to error out a lot, so I'm infinitely looping until it succeeds so it could stick forever on a bad feature class, but I haven't had it do that yet. Just be aware if it keeps printing the same feature class over and over, it's stuck...

Also, fun fact. If this is an Enterprise Geodatabase, it looks like you are just updating the shape column in the GDB_Items table. System tables of a geodatabase stored in Oracle—Help | ArcGIS for Desktop It would be really easy to just update that table... but probably not a supported workflow. At least you know what it is updating and can monitor it. For example, I have a lot of feature classes that don't have extent information. I can find that by select name, sde.st_astext(shape)
from gdb_items
where shape is null
or dbms_lob.compare(sde.st_astext(shape), 'POLYGON EMPTY') = 0

The arcpy tool to do this is Recalculate Feature Class Extent. arcpy.RecalculateFeatureClassExtent_management(feature_class) You will still need exclusive lock on the feature class, but it should do the exact same thing as right clicking on the feature through the GUI. EDIT Sorry, I have a help ticket in for the same thing and this is what they suggested, but I just went to try it and it appears to not be available until 10.4 which should be available any day now...
